How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Briarwood West?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Briarwood West Studio Apartments | $1,509 | $983 | $3,025 |
Briarwood West 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,570 | $866 | $4,103 |
Briarwood West 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,912 | $1,015 | $8,790 |
Briarwood West 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,099 | $1,401 | $3,194 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Briarwood West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Briarwood West with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Briarwood West is at North Village listed at $1,195.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Briarwood West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Briarwood West is $1,912.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Briarwood West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Briarwood West is a 1,364 square feet unit starting from $1,985 at The Landing At Briarcliff Apartments.
What is the average size for Briarwood West 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Briarwood West is currently 1,209 sq ft.
